Apprentice School Students Association
| Fiscal year | Revenue | Expenses | Net | Reserve mo. | Staff % |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 468,885 | 401,735 | 67,150 | 3.6 | 0% |
| 2011 | 550,759 | 384,421 | 166,338 | 8.5 | 0% |
| 2012 | 568,428 | 594,068 | −25,640 | 5.0 | 0% |
| 2013 | 668,661 | 657,607 | 11,054 | 4.7 | 0% |
| 2014 | 750,868 | 773,232 | −22,364 | 3.7 | 0% |
| 2015 | 771,285 | 732,185 | 39,100 | 4.5 | 0% |
| 2016 | 765,957 | 667,084 | 98,873 | 6.7 | 0% |
| 2017 | 756,355 | 820,671 | −64,316 | 4.5 | 0% |
| 2018 | 807,094 | 909,186 | −102,092 | 2.8 | 0% |
| 2019 | 966,379 | 964,921 | 1,458 | 2.6 | 0% |
| 2020 | 820,457 | 684,982 | 135,475 | 6.1 | 0% |
| 2021 | 777,464 | 665,010 | 112,454 | 8.3 | 0% |
| 2022 | 807,922 | 850,387 | −42,465 | 5.9 | 0% |
| 2023 | 809,518 | 855,733 | −46,215 | 5.2 | 0% |
In its most recent public year (2023), this organization spent $46,215 more than it brought in. Its reserves stood at about 5.2 months of spending, up from 3.6 in 2010. Staff pay was 0% of spending.
Reserve months = net assets ÷ average monthly spending; net assets count everything the organization owns beyond its debts — buildings and donor-restricted funds included, not just cash. Staff pay = salaries, wages, and officer compensation; it excludes benefits and payroll taxes. The IRS releases this data years after the fact — this organization's newest public year is 2023.
